Simply taking a quick look at the data, one can quickly determine that Will Gozum in blazers is aiming for something truly remarkable with College of St. Benilde.
“We can contend for the championship by treating every game as our last,” said Gozum after propelling the unbeaten Blazers to their third straight victory at the expense of Perpetual Help, 81-64, on Tuesday. This victory gave them great momentum heading into a treacherous six-day stretch in the NCAA Season 98 men’s basketball tournament. Perpetual Help was defeated by the Blazers by a score of 81-64.
Gozum’s controlling presence around the rim, which resulted in 16 points and 12 rebounds, the Blazers’ unselfishness, and Gozum’s immovable force around the rim all contributed to the Blazers’ third consecutive blowout victory, the first two of which came against teams that were legitimately in the running for a spot in the Final Four.
During the offseason, I put in effort to better myself. “When we get onto the court, our mentality is to remain calm at all times, and we make it a point to ensure that everyone on the squad is on the same page,” said Gozum.

Big additions

Benilde head coach Charles Tiu has incorporated a few of crucial ingredients, such as Miguel Oczon, who is on a hot shooting run, and Jimboy Pasturan, who is returning to the team, in order to build a system that is based on getting everyone engaged.
“The point of playing okbet basketball is to have fun, but when there’s only one player in control of the ball at all times, the game loses its appeal.” Because of this, we want to pass the ball around, create opportunities for others, and get everyone involved in the game,” said Tiu, whose Blazers have recorded an average of 21 assists in their most recent three contests.
“It is consistent with our concept, and we sincerely hope that it will not evolve. Tiu continued, “I hope that we can continue doing what has been successful for us.”
In a similar vein, Miguel Corteza and Rob Nayve were the beneficiaries of the Blazers’ generosity in terms of dispersing the wealth, as both players scored in double figures (15 and 12 points, respectively).
When the Blazers play the reigning champion Letran on Friday, Jose Rizal U on Sunday, and Arellano on Wednesday of the following week, they will be put through a grueling stretch consisting of three games in six days, which will put their stamina to the test and test the limits of their endurance.
